Infinity Ward aims to make MW4 even ‘more immersive,’ and it’s already proving divisive: ‘Mouse and keyboard is OFFICIALLY DEAD’

Every year, Call of Duty either tries to reinvent the wheel, or undo the reinvention it tried last time. With the upcoming Modern Warfare 4, it’s attempting the latter—Morgan has played MW4 multiplayer at Infinity Ward recently, and he’s not convinced it’s a leap forward, despite being confident it’ll be the best-playing Call of Duty in years.

MW4 has the monumental task of living up to MW 2019’s reinvention of the series, while trying to fix Modern Warfare 2’s controversial changes. One of the biggest criticisms was its absurdly strong visual recoil, which made its guns feel, frankly, quite messy and unresponsive. This was somewhat fixed in MW3, but that half-sequel is a whole other can of worms that the devs are steering clear of.
